§ 58-11-7 — Substitute provisions required by law of domicile of foreign or alien insurer, approval by director.

Text
In lieu of the provisions required by this title for contracts for particular kinds of insurance, substantially similar provisions required by the law of the domicile of a foreign or alien insurer may be used when approved by the director.
